Abstract
To provide cost effective cloud resources with high QoS, serverless platform is introduced that allows to pay for the exact amount of resource usage. On the other hand, a number of data management tools are developed to handle the data from a large number of IoT sensing devices. However, the modern data-intensive cloud applications require the power that comes from integrating data management tools with serverless platforms. This paper proposes a novel data pipeline architecture for serverless platform for providing an environment to develop applications that can be broken into independently deployable, schedulable, scalable, and re-usable modules and efficiently manage the flow of data between different environments.
